American Family to acquire Bowhead Specialty

American Family Insurance has agreed to acquire the remaining shares of Bowhead Specialty that it does not already own in an all-cash deal valuing the specialty insurer at about $1.2 billion.

Under the agreement, Bowhead shareholders will receive $34 per share in cash, an 11% premium to the company’s closing price on July 31, 2026.

Founded in 2020 with backing from private equity firm Gallatin Point and American Family, Bowhead specializes in casualty, professional liability, and healthcare liability insurance for businesses. American Family owned about 14% of Bowhead’s common stock at the end of 2025.

Bowhead went public in May 2024 at a valuation of about $460 million. Since then, the company has grown to a team of about 271 employees, following a $290 million funding history.

The company has also expanded rapidly. Premium written through its MGA reached about $819 million in 2025, up from $660 million in 2024, $488 million in 2023, and $345 million in 2022. The business was supported by capacity from American Family subsidiaries Homesite Insurance Company, Homesite Insurance Company of Florida, and Midvale Indemnity Company.

After the transaction closes, Bowhead will continue to operate as a standalone company within the American Family group. Stephen Sills will remain CEO and president, and the Bowhead name and brand will remain unchanged.

“This transaction recognizes the strength of the Bowhead franchise and reinforces the strategic partnership with American Family. It also represents the natural evolution of a longstanding relationship between both companies, built on shared values, underwriting discipline, and a commitment to delivering long-term value for policyholders and other stakeholders. On behalf of the Board of Directors, I want to express our sincere gratitude to the management team and employees whose vision, dedication, and hard work have built Bowhead into the exceptional company it is today. We believe this transaction creates a strong foundation for the future while preserving the values, culture and disciplined approach to underwriting that have been central to the success of both organizations.” – Bowhead Chairman of the Board, Matthew Botein.

“Since Bowhead’s founding, we have benefited from a strong and trusting relationship with American Family, whose support and partnership have enabled us to build the company we are today. Over the years, they have developed a deep understanding of our business, our culture, and the underwriting discipline that defines Bowhead. I believe this transaction delivers compelling value to our stockholders while bringing together two organizations that share a long history, aligned values and a commitment to disciplined underwriting and long-term success. I am proud of what the Bowhead team has accomplished, and I believe this combination recognizes the strength of the Bowhead franchise while continuing to enhance our ability to create value for our insureds, distribution partners and employees. I look forward to joining American Family and continuing to lead the Bowhead franchise.” – Bowhead Chief Executive Officer and President, Stephen Sill.

“We’re pleased to welcome Bowhead’s talented team and commercial specialty capabilities to American Family. American Family’s relationship with Bowhead has continued to grow since its founding investment in 2020. As a minority stockholder and strategic partner, American Family has seen firsthand the strength of its business model, disciplined execution, and strong market position. American Family has great confidence in Bowhead’s leadership, employees and culture, and it looks forward to supporting the next phase of Bowhead’s growth. Together, we are well positioned to advance our shared long-term objectives while preserving the qualities that have made Bowhead a leader in its market. Bowhead’s capabilities complement American Family’s strategy to diversify its commercial portfolio, broaden product offerings, enhance capital efficiency and drive sustainable profitable growth.” – Bill Westrate, Chair and Chief Executive Officer of American Family.
